Overview

Toccoa Falls College serves 875 students, with a graduation rate of 45%. This places it below the national average, which may concern prospective students. However, the college's acceptance rate of 66% indicates a commitment to accessibility for a wider range of applicants.

According to Opportunity Insights data, specific mobility metrics for Toccoa Falls College are not available. This makes it challenging to assess how well graduates advance economically compared to their starting point. Students should consider this when evaluating long-term outcomes related to their education.

The net price to attend Toccoa Falls College is $21,642, with a median debt of $22,250. Graduates earn an average of $36,630 within ten years of finishing their degree. Students interested in humanities, business, and psychology may thrive here, as these are the top programs offered.
